			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div class="tweetmeme_button" style="float: right; margin-left: 10px;"><a href="http://api.tweetmeme.com/share?url=http%3A%2F%2Ffogcitymedia.net%2Fone-of-the-best-ways-to-market-a-restaurant-in-new-york-city%2F"><img src="http://api.tweetmeme.com/imagebutton.gif?url=http%3A%2F%2Ffogcitymedia.net%2Fone-of-the-best-ways-to-market-a-restaurant-in-new-york-city%2F" height="61" width="51" /></a></div><p>I recently came across the work of <a href="http://web.me.com/mozzydox/Liza_de_Guia/home.html">Liza de Guia</a>. She is a filmmaker based in Brooklyn who specializes in producing videos about food and eateries in and around New York City. She&#8217;s made <a href="http://www.vimeo.com/skeeterbeater">a number of films</a> which she has posted on <a href="http://www.vimeo.com/">Vimeo</a>.</p>
<p>One of Liza&#8217;s latest films is about a couple of restaurateurs from the Brooklyn area who have taken up beekeeping as a hobby. Please watch the film and then I&#8217;ll tell you why I think hiring Liza to shoot a film about your establishment is perhaps one of the best ways to advertise your craft.</p>

<p>The opening interview is perfect. It is funny, quick and provides a sets the tone for the rest of the piece. Throughout the 5+ minute video the music consistently matches the imagery. The individuals she interviews are funny, quirky and enjoyable to watch. It is obvious that Liza knows what she is doing and how to tell a story and that is what makes her work so valuable.</p>

<p>While having Liza tell your story if you are a beekeeper must be loads of fun it really doesn&#8217;t pay dividends. However, if you happen to be the General Managers and an Executive Chef of two Brooklyn eateries then having Liza tell your story can have seriously positive side effects. <a href="http://www.robertaspizza.com/">Roberta&#8217;s Pizza</a> in Brooklyn and <a href="http://www.frankiesspuntino.com/index.php">Frankies Spuntino</a> in Brooklyn and Manhattan are both mentioned in the piece and while the video is basically about beekeeping you end Googling the two places pretty damn quick once the video is over.</p>

<p>What makes Liza so effective is that she understands that in order to be able to get people interested in a product you first have to find the story that surrounds it and work on telling it. Start by telling stories about the people, their human qualities and their quirks and whatever it is they are selling will appear that much more attractive. One of the most interesting people you will ever meet is Dan Machin, who is featured in <a id="aptureLink_AxvICfRqgJ" href="http://www.vimeo.com/6620445">Liza&#8217;s latest video</a>, and if you watch it you will understand why I initially titled <a href="http://fogcitymedia.net/i-would-buy-this-guys-veggies-in-a-heartbeat-if-i-lived-in-brooklyn/">my post </a>about it, &#8216;I Would Buy This Guy’s Veggies In A Heartbeat If I lived In Brooklyn&#8217;.</p>
<p>While I am big fan of Liza&#8217;s work I am more interested in what she represents. Liza is producing work that, I believe, represents the future of advertising. While her video was not intended to be a marketing piece I thought it was extremely effective at introducing an establishment by first casually introducing us to the people that work there. She has turned out a number of pieces that are more direct with their message but throughout all of them Liza succeeds in humanizing a business thereby making its product that much more desirable.</p>
<p>I am really not trying to pitch Liza here, I just think she has a lock on what works. Hopefully, we will begin to see more of these relaxed, informative and enjoyable videos that let us know about great eateries in New York City that some of us didn&#8217;t know were in existence. If you are unsure about whether or not you want to hire Liza and her camera (minimal overhead and a small footprint &#8211; another plus) consider that once your video is branded released into the wild it will take on a life of its own and continue to pollinate other sites on the web giving you maximum return. 			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div class="tweetmeme_button" style="float: right; margin-left: 10px;"><a href="http://api.tweetmeme.com/share?url=http%3A%2F%2Ffogcitymedia.net%2Fmy-lovehate-relationship-with-advertising%2F"><img src="http://api.tweetmeme.com/imagebutton.gif?url=http%3A%2F%2Ffogcitymedia.net%2Fmy-lovehate-relationship-with-advertising%2F" height="61" width="51" /></a></div><p>On a recent trip home I had the unfortunate experience of watching some of our local provider&#8217;s 800+ cable channels. The lineup is so dreadful that I can no longer imagine watching TV without a DVR so that I can record only the shows I want and zip through all the commercials. I realize now that television has become, and maybe has always been, an advertisement delivery platform with the shows serving as merely filler. Broadcasters must be absolutely desperate for revenue. I think I might finally be ready to hook up my computer to our TV, or drop $100 on a Roku box with a Netflix subscription, and be done with cable altogether.</p>
<p>I have spent the last 6 months without a TV here in Europe and I love the solitude. I find I am much more productive and my senses appreciate the fact that they are no longer bombarded by the jarring audio and staccato imagery of today&#8217;s TV commercials. Unfortunately, while I can avoid TV ads I am still intermittently subjected to online advertising.</p>

Due to issues with <a href="http://www.mozilla.com/en-US/firefox/personal.html">Firefox</a> 3.5 I recently moved to Apple&#8217;s <a href="http://www.apple.com/safari/">Safari</a> at which point I ran headlong into a slew of web ads. The front page of my hometown paper was running an ad for a big box store which was so large it actually swallowed the full screen. On a different site the ads had taken over control of the page and constantly forced me to the top of the page where the ad was located. I also found that I was once again subjected to video ads that seemed to kill the speed of the entire page while they promoted stuff I would never buy. I immediately reinstalled Firefox and activated the <a href="https://addons.mozilla.org/en-US/firefox/addon/1865">Adblock Plus add-on</a>. I refuse to subject myself to poorly executed, low quality advertising.<br />
<sp><br />
The Firefox Adblock Plus add-on is without a doubt a web workers best friend. I have been using it for years and appreciate the fact that it has kept me safe from literally billions of dollars in advertising. I have no idea what I missed but I do know that I am perfectly happy not owning whatever it is they wanted me to buy. Of course I like to be reminded now and then about new technologies, services, etc but I like to search them out on trusted blogs and occasionally useful websites. Even on those sites I have no interest in seeing their paid ads &#8211; I let the writers do the advertising.</p>

I certainly appreciate good advertising but I can&#8217;t stand advertising that is poorly made, poorly presented and that oversaturates the environment. Aside from there being too many ads filling the ad space there is also a problem with the rubber not meeting the road. In my opinion most ad campaigns oversell a lackluster product and almost never provide a forum where the company can then say, &#8220;You know what? We blew it. We sold you a crappy product and we are sorry.&#8221; Blogs provide that ability as do a number of other new/social/interactive media tools.<br />
<sp><br />
I know that a lot of time and effort is put into creating great TV spots, print ads, etc. and the artists used to produce the content are of the highest caliber (I have been lucky enough to have worked on some very large ad campaigns) it just seems that traditional advertising has become more of an irritant rather than a panacea. Gone are the days of &#8220;Hey, I need that!&#8221; They have been replaced by the &#8220;Oh no, not another commercial.&#8221; lifestyle that we are forced to live 24/7. For the businesses that are trying to promote what they feel is a great product mainstream advertising has started to become a liability rather than an asset.<br />
<sp><br />
Advertisers, talk to people. Put yourself out there but doesn&#8217;t mean when you Twitter constantly apologizing for some little screw up. Have some character and speak with the voice that you would talk to your family with. Take ownership of what you say and be proud of your product.The challenge now is for you to become more human than your competitors. Blogs are a great way to do this especially with media that is not too high brow. Create videos that show your company&#8217;s humanity (sort of like the GE commercial up top) and use images that show your business in an balanced light.<br />
<sp><br />
Don&#8217;t worry about the ratings. Be the nice guy/gal at the party that is clutching his/her drink a bit too tight. People will gravitate to you. I don&#8217;t agree with Eric Bradlow of the the <a href="http://www.whartoninteractive.com/">Wharton School&#8217;s Interactive Media Initiative</a> when he says that <a href="http://blog.entrepreneur.com/2009/09/the-10-paradoxes-of-social-media.php">the idea that &#8216;content is king&#8217; is a myth</a>. If you don&#8217;t have great content no one is going to want to link to your site no matter how much you pitch them. Talk about issues that are trending, speak with authority, say what everyone is thinking but is too nervous to say and always, always, always give something to your readers and they will do the work for you.</p>

<p>A few months ago <a href="http://boingboing.net/">Boing Boing</a> featured the <a href="http://www.davidoreilly.com/">David O&#8217;Reilly</a> <a href="http://www.boingboing.net/2009/07/23/david-oreilly.html">video</a> you see above. I don&#8217;t know if U2 commissioned the piece but so far they haven&#8217;t asked it be pulled for copyright reasons. I remember hearing the song before I read that post but ever since I saw the video I turn the radio up every time it plays. The fact that David O&#8217;Reilly took the time to create a video for a U2 song that Boing Boing ultimately wrote about is what made me want to buy that song. Once I get my iTunes issue sorted out I&#8217;ll be adding it to my collection. Rather than forcing your product on people with more traditional advertising start talking to them about it and let them decide its fate. Odds are if you what you say is true and your product is good it will take on a life of its own and you&#8217;ll be able to sit back and watch it take off.</p>
<p>Am I advocating the use of a blog to sell your product? Absolutely. Believe it or not people want a place where they can go and listen to a voice they trust talk to them about a product and what it can do for them. If you give their senses a rest and stop spending so much on all that noisy advertising they actually start to be able to hear what you have to say. And once they have heard you out be sure that you then take the time to listen and, more importantly, respond. If you are a popular brand this could mean a mountain of work but it could also mean a very healthy return over an extended period of time. Even if your message is not a smash hit straight out of the gate it is better to be the brand that people seek out rather than the one they try to avoid. If you are still not sold just remember this: I can easily block an ad on a page but not the content.</p>
